What are the different major alloy elements? (Ex: 2024.) - ANSWER 1XXX - Aluminum
2XXX - Copper
3XXX - Manganese
4XXX - Silicon
5XXX - Magnesium
6XXX - Magnesium and Silicon
7XXX - Zinc
8XXX - Other Elements

What is Edge Distance and what is the rule associated with it? - ANSWER Edge distance
is the distance from the edge of a piece of metal to a rivet.
The general rule is 2D minimum and 4D maximum edge distance.
What is the rule for rivet diameter? - ANSWER 3 * the thickest sheet
What formula do we use for rivet length? - ANSWER Total material thickness + 1D or
1.5D
You need to find a range of a minimum length and maximum length.
For min you use 1D
For max you use 1.5D
D is Diameter of your rivet
What is the rule for rivet pitch? - ANSWER The distance between adjacent rivets in the
, same row
3D minimum
10D to 12D maximum
What is transverse pitch? - ANSWER Distance between adjacent rivet rows with 75% of
pitch for staggered rivets.
